Transaction 007d50974160dc2a24824dd4d52177fb1147084e508a66a5ecd2735acab3fc68

2 Input
1 Outputs
  • 007d50974160dc2a24824dd4d52177fb1147084e508a66a5ecd2735acab3fc68:0
  • value  19285297
    address  3JTjMFKmkZLkPitPT2gLEhguMS6GawKJCu